Sewer Camera Inspection in Highland
Sewer camera inspection uses a high-resolution waterproof camera, attached to a flexible rod, to visually inspect the interior of your sewer lines. This service is crucial when you experience recurring clogs, slow drains, foul odors, or suspect damage to your underground pipes due to tree roots or shifting ground, especially given Highland's heavy clay soils and older infrastructure.
Neglecting sewer line issues can lead to extensive and costly damage, including recurring sewage backups into your home, which is a common problem in Highland with its older combined sewers. Early detection through camera inspection prevents minor problems from escalating into major plumbing emergencies, saving you significant repair expenses and property damage.

When should I get a sewer camera inspection in Highland?
You should consider an inspection if you have frequent clogs, slow drains, gurgling noises, foul sewer odors, or if you're buying an older home in Highland to assess the condition of its cast-iron or galvanized drain lines.
Can a sewer camera inspection find tree roots in my pipes?
Yes, a sewer camera inspection is highly effective at identifying tree root intrusions, which are a common cause of sewer line blockages and damage in Highland and surrounding areas with mature trees.
What happens if the camera finds a problem in my sewer line?
If a problem is found, our plumber will provide a detailed explanation of the issue, its exact location, and recommend the most effective repair solutions, whether it's a spot repair, pipe bursting, or full line replacement, all performed to Michigan Plumbing Code.
Is a sewer camera inspection messy or disruptive?
No, sewer camera inspections are non-invasive. We typically access your sewer line through an existing cleanout, a toilet drain, or another access point, meaning no digging is usually required unless there are no accessible entry points.
